Fitness Cost of Litomosoides sigmodontis Filarial Infection in Mite Vectors; Implications of Infected Haematophagous Arthropod Excretory Products in Host-Vector Interactions

Filariae are a leading cause of infections which are responsible for serious dermatological, ocular, and vascular lesions.
